Indeks : Index ; Author guides you through the fast-paced field of criminology, its most current research and the fascinating examples that help you understand criminological theory and criminal justice policy. Along the way you will find the newest information, court cases and topics, including hundreds of new references to keep you at the cutting edge of the field. The author also includes thinking like a criminologist scenarios, critical thingking tools, and other resources in every chapter to help you apply the concepts you read about and study more effectively for exams.
